2024년의 주목할만한 소프트웨어 트렌드
1. 인공지능과 자동화: 2024년에는 더욱 발전한 인공지능 기술이 업무와 일상 생활의 많은 측면을 자동화할 것으로 예상됩니다. 이를 통해 생산성이 향상되고 업무 효율성이 증가할 것으로 전망됩니다.
2. 증강 현실 (AR) 및 가상 현실 (VR) 기술: AR 및 VR 기술은 더욱 혁신적으로 발전하여 교육, 의료, 엔터테인먼트 산업 등 다양한 분야에서 활용될 것으로 예상됩니다. 현실과 가상 공간을 융합함으로써 새로운 경험을 제공할 것입니다.
3. 사물인터넷 (IoT)의 확대: 2024년에는 IoT 기기가 더욱 보편화되어 스마트 홈, 스마트 시티, 스마트 카 등 다양한 분야에서 데이터를 수집하고 분석하는데 활용될 것으로 전망됩니다. 이를 통해 더욱 효율적인 서비스가 제공될 것입니다.
4. 블록체인 기술의 확산: 블록체인 기술은 2024년에는 금융뿐만 아니라 여러 산업에서 안전하고 투명한 거래를 위한 기반 기술로 더욱 확산될 것으로 예상됩니다. 데이터 보안과 신뢰성을 높이는 데 기여할 것입니다.
5. 사이버 보안 기술의 강화: 디지털 환경에서의 위협은 더욱 다양하고 지속적으로 발전하고 있습니다. 이에 따라 사이버 보안 기술 또한 2024년에는 더욱 강화되어 사용자 데이터와 시스템을 보호할 것으로 예상됩니다.
2024년에는 이러한 다양한 소프트웨어 트렌드가 더욱 발전하여 우리의 삶과 비즈니스 환경을 혁신할 것으로 기대됩니다. 이에 대한 적극적인 대비와 적응이 필수적일 것입니다.
자바스크립트 언어의 미래 전망
앞으로 브라우저의 클라이언트 사이드 랜더링 속도를 빠르게 할 수 있는 WebAssembly와의 호환성이 높아질 것으로 전망되며, 멀티 스레드를 지원하는 Worker Threads의 추가와 함께 더욱 병렬처리에 효율적일 것입니다.
또한 머신 러닝, 인공 지능과의 통합을 통해 자바스크립트는 더 다양한 분야에서 사용될 것으로 보입니다. 결론적으로, 자바스크립트는 앞으로 더욱 다양한 분야에서 사용되며, 지속적인 성장이 기대된다고 말할 수 있습니다.
효과적인 컴퓨터 프로그래밍 전략
더불어, 코드의 품질을 높이기 위해 효율적인 코딩 습관을 지니는 것이 중요합니다. 코드를 작성할 때 주석을 적절히 활용하고, 모듈화와 재사용성을 고려하여 코드를 구성하는 것이 유용합니다. 또한, 코드를 작성한 후에는 테스트와 디버깅을 철저히 수행하여 버그를 최소화하고 안정성을 높이는 것이 필수적입니다.
끝으로, 커뮤니케이션 능력도 중요합니다. 다른 개발자들과의 원활한 소통을 통해 프로젝트의 효율성을 높일 수 있으며, 팀원들과의 협업을 통해 빠르고 정확한 문제 해결이 가능해집니다. 이러한 효과적인 컴퓨터 프로그래밍 전략을 숙지하고 적용한다면, 프로그래머로서 뛰어난 성과를 얻을 수 있을 것입니다.
혁신적인 자바스크립트 활용 방안
첫 번째로, 머신 러닝과 결합하여 AI 기능을 구현하는 것이 가능합니다. TensorFlow.js와 같은 라이브러리를 활용하여 브라우저에서 실시간으로 사용자와 상호작용하고 패턴을 분석하는 기능을 구현할 수 있습니다.
두 번째로, Progressive Web Apps(PWA)를 개발하여 앱과 웹의 장점을 결합할 수 있습니다. 오프라인 상태에서도 작동하고 빠른 로딩 속도를 제공하여 사용자 경험을 향상시킬 수 있습니다.
또한, WebGL을 활용하여 3D 그래픽을 웹에 통합하는 것도 가능합니다. 풍부한 시각적 효과를 가진 웹 애플리케이션을 개발하여 사용자들에게 색다른 경험을 제공할 수 있습니다.
이렇게 자바스크립트를 혁신적으로 활용함으로써 사용자들에게 놀라운 경험을 제공하고 시장에서 눈에 띄는 차별화를 얻을 수 있습니다. SEO에 최적화된 웹사이트를 개발하여 검색 엔진 상위 랭킹을 확보하는 것도 잊지 말아야 합니다.